(1-5) Character Generator RAM (CG RAM)
The Character Generator RAM stores any kinds of character pattern in 5 x 8 dots written by the user
program to display user's original character pattern. The CG RAM can store 4 kinds of character in 5 x 8 dots
mode.
To display user's original character pattern stored in the CG RAM, the address data (00)H -(03)H should
be written to the DD RAM as shown in Table-3.

Notes : 1. Character code bit 0,1 correspond to the CG RAM address bit 3,4 (2bits ; 4patterns).
2. CG RAM address 0 to 2 designate character pattern line position. The 8th line should be "0".
If there is "1" in the 8th line, but bit "1" is always displayed on the cursor position regardless of cursor
existence.
3. Row position character pattern correspond to CG RAM data bits 0 to 4 are shown above.
4. CG RAM character patterns are selected when character code bits 2 to 7 are all "0" and these are
addressed by character code bits "0" and "1".
5. "1" for CG RAM data corresponds to display on and "0" to display off.
